A couple weeks ago, Nikon released (press release, anyway) a camera. A camera like no other. The Nikon D3S. You may say "that's not new! That's just a D3/D3X! Right?". WRONG. THis camera, well sporting only 12.2 MP, down from 24.5 M for the D3X, has something else. A top ISO of 102,400 ! That's a lot of ISO! But, the main difference is not of SLR proportions at all. The D3S now rocks 24 FPS 720p HD video. It also jumps to 9 FPS continuous shooting, up from 5 FPS for the D3X. though this camera will not replace the D3X, but it will be a great addition to the Nikon D series.
